A QR Code (Quick Response Barcode) is a system to store information on a dot matrix or a two-dimensional bar code created by Japanese corporation Denso-Wave in 1994, are characterized by the three squares that are in the corners and to detect the position of the code reader. The letters "QR" is derived from the English phrase "Quick Response" as the creator code aimed to allow its contents to be read at high speed. QR Codes are common in Japan, where they are the most popular two-dimensional code in that country.
